Two modern-day thieves, Sam (Kev Adams) and Khalid (William Lebghil), disguise themselves as Santa Claus to rob a department store on Christmas Eve. To distract a curious child, Sam begins telling a wildly twisted, anachronistic version of the Aladdin story, where Aladdin is lazy and incompetent, the genie is a jaded troublemaker, and the plot is filled with modern jokes, pop culture references, and fourth-wall breaks.
